Websimple lens/mirror equation (Eq. 5). 2. Set up a two-lens configuration on the optical bench as follows: (a) Place the object slide, O, at the 0.0 cm position, L1 at 11.0 cm, and L2 at 35.0 cm. (b) Adjust the screen position so that a sharp image is formed. These light rays may converge or diverge after refraction. WebFigure 2 shows the exit-pupil wavefront for a double Gauss lens on-axis and the edge of the field. Figure 2. The wavefront at the exit pupil gives the lens designer a sense of the state of optical correction, as well as a visual clue of the amount of vignetting present as a function of field position. chinese rose fountain grass

WebMar 7, 2024 · Simple microscope – It has a convex lens. It uses only one lens to magnify objects. An example of a simple microscope is a magnifying glass. Compound microscope – It has two convex lenses. It is called a compound microscope because it compounds the light as it passes through the lenses to magnify.
